Benefits of Using a Foot Massager

1. Relieves Muscle Tension and Pain:
One of the primary benefits of a foot massager is its ability to alleviate muscle tension, particularly in the calves and feet. Continuous use can help to reduce the pain associated with conditions like plantar fasciitis and chronic back pain.

2. Improves Blood Circulation:
Foot massagers, especially those with heat functions, can help improve blood circulation in the feet and legs. Enhanced circulation means more oxygen and nutrients reach the muscles, which can lead to a reduction in fatigue and swelling.

3. Stress Relief:
Foot massagers have the potential to be a valuable tool for stress relief. They stimulate the parasympathetic nervous system, which is responsible for the body’s ‘rest and digest’ response, helping to reduce stress hormones like cortisol.

4. Promotes Sleep:
A foot massage can be an excellent way to prepare your body for sleep. The release of tension and the relaxation that comes with it can help you drift off more easily at night.

Advantages of a Foot Massager

1. Convenience:
Foot massagers provide a convenient way to enjoy a professional-grade massage in the comfort of your own home. There’s no need to schedule appointments or spend time commuting to a spa.

2. Cost-Effective:
Investing in a quality foot massager can save you money in the long run. It eliminates the need for frequent visits to spas or massage therapists, which can add up over time.

3. Customizable Experience:
Most foot massagers offer customizable settings, such as intensity levels and massage styles, allowing you to tailor the massage to your specific needs.

4. Non-Invasive Treatment:
Foot massagers are a non-invasive way to address a variety of health issues, which is particularly beneficial for those with mobility challenges or for those who prefer to avoid more intensive treatments.
